BOB- Project Manager
The City of New York is seeking a Construction Project Manager II responsible for overseeing the activities of in-house crews and coordinating repairs to the city's elevated infrastructure. The role involves reviewing engineering plans, preparing work tickets, and ensuring safety standards are maintained during project execution.

Responsibilities
Assigning and coordinating the activities of in-house crews
Making flag and corrective repairs to the city's elevated infrastructure
Reviews engineering plans in preparation for repair jobs
Prepares work tickets and lane closure applications and drafts U.S. Coast Guard notices of upcoming work
Coordinates with skilled trades in the field to solve logistical problems and ensure safety standards are maintained
Monitors daily progress of projects and confirms the use of materials per industry standards
Prepares reports on projects including material and personnel costs
Responds to emergencies and supervises work being performed during evenings, nights, and weekends
Performs other related duties
Qualification
Required
Candidate must be serving permanently in the title or be reachable on the open-competitive list
A four-year high school diploma or its educational equivalent approved by a State's Department of Education or a recognized accrediting organization
Five years of full-time satisfactory experience managing and/or inspecting one or more construction projects which must have a total cost of at least $300,000 for each of the five years of the required experience
One year of the experience as described in '1' above and a baccalaureate degree from an accredited college or university in engineering, engineering technology, architecture, architectural technology, landscape architecture, construction, construction technology, or construction management
One year of the experience as described in '1' above and a valid license as a professional engineer, registered architect, or registered landscape architect
A combination of at least two years of experience as described in '1' above and the education as described in '2' above to equal a total of five years of education and experience
At the time of appointment to this position, you must have a motor vehicle driver license valid in the State of New York
Candidates must specify for each construction project they worked on: a description of the construction project, the time period they worked on the construction project, and the type of work they performed
Candidates must also specify the money allotted for the project
For Assignment to Level II, candidates must have one additional year of satisfactory full-time experience working in Assignment Level I
For Assignment to Level III, candidates must have two additional years of satisfactory full-time experience working in Construction Project Manager Assignment Level I and II
